About Acadie Siding

Acadie Siding is a small rural hamlet in southeastern New Brunswick, characterized by low-density housing on larger lots, a quiet, car-dependent lifestyle, and a mix of older single-family homes, mini-homes, and newer infill on private wells and septic systems. The population skews toward families and long-time residents, with some commuters drawn by relative affordability compared with Moncton/Dieppe/Riverview. Everyday amenities are limited within the immediate area, so residents typically rely on nearby communities for groceries, services, and dining; outdoor recreation and privacy are key draws.

School options are generally accessed in nearby catchments (depending on district boundaries) and commuting patterns are common for work and childcare. Public transit is limited to non-existent locally, making vehicle ownership effectively required. Real estate trends have followed the broader Moncton-region spillover: strong demand for entry-level homes and acreage properties during the past several years, tighter resale inventory than pre-2020 norms, and moderate-to-strong price gains off a lower base. Rental demand exists but is thinner than in urban centres, with more variability in vacancy and achievable rents; the best-performing investments tend to be well-maintained detached homes that appeal to stable family tenants, while liquidity can be lower than in city neighbourhoods.
